The ZWO Astronomy Cameras DB1.25 Duo-Band Narrowband Imaging Filter 1.25 is a high-quality, dual-band filter specifically designed for astrophotography enthusiasts. This filter is crafted to capture faint deep-sky objects and nebulae in stunning detail.
The DB1.25 Duo-Band filter is made with high-density optical glass, ensuring excellent transmission and minimal light loss. It is designed to pass two specific narrowband emission lines, Hydrogen-alpha (H ) and Oxygen-III (OIII), which are prevalent in nebulae and other celestial objects. This dual-band design allows for a more balanced and natural color representation of the object being imaged, resulting in vibrant and accurate images.
The filter measures 1.25 inches in diameter, making it compatible with a wide range of telescopes and cameras that use this standard filter size. It is also threaded for easy attachment to your imaging system.
The ZWO DB1.25 Duo-Band filter is designed to block out unwanted light pollution and other broadband light sources, such as city lights or moonlight, ensuring that the captured images are as pure and detailed as possible. This makes it an excellent choice for astrophotography in light-polluted areas or during the full moon.
